On Thu, 2017-07-20 at 18:46 +0300, Stanimir Varbanov wrote:
> Hi,
> 
> >>> +
> >>> +    * - ``V4L2_MPEG_VIDEO_HEVC_PROFILE_MAIN``
> >>> +      - Main profile.
> >>
> >> MAIN10?
> >>
> > No just MAIN.
> 
> I haven't because the MFC does not supported it?
> 
> If so, I think we have to add MAIN10 for completeness and because other
> drivers could have support for it.
> 
MFC supports Main and Main Still profile for encoder. Main, Main10, Main
Still for decoder. I will add both Main and Main10 in the next patch
series.
